Set metadata (specialuse - Sent,Junk,Drafts) as admin for other user

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



Hello,

Is there any possibility to set metadata for a users mailbox?

I need to set specialuse, so the users use correct folders for sent, drafts,junk. As the users use different mail clients in different language versions, they have a mess in their folders. Eg. Outlook 2013 Polish and English and Thunderbird Polish and English it is impossible to use the same folders.

As it is impossible to set others' users private/specialuse as admin, I tried shared/specialuse but I got "permission denied" both for admin and for user.

Is it possible to impersonate admin as a user (not using user's password)?

Or maybe there is some other way to accomplish my goal?

I cannot expect from users to login via telnet and set it by themselves.
